LPEA and Fire Mitigation 

LPEA’s primary goal in our comprehensive fire mitigation plan is to create a resilient electric system that can withstand the impact of wildfires and minimize service interruptions. We work closely with local, state, and federal agencies and community organizations to develop our plans.  

We conduct regular inspections and maintenance of power lines and equipment. We identify potential fire hazards, such as vegetation encroachment, damaged equipment, or faulty electrical connections, and promptly address them. LPEA and Vegetation Management 

One of the critical aspects of fire mitigation is managing vegetation near power lines and infrastructure. Trees and shrubs growing too close to power lines pose a significant fire risk during dry and windy conditions. 

LPEA's vegetation management program includes regular inspections, tree trimming, and selective removal of vegetation that could potentially endanger power lines. We take a proactive approach striking a balance between safety and environmental stewardship by following best practices and guidelines established by regulatory agencies. Our trained professionals use specialized equipment and techniques to carefully prune and remove trees while minimizing the impact on the surrounding ecosystem.
